Red/orange look good together, and is suitable for a marine chapter. The blue helmet, going by convention, would identify this marine as a member of a devastator squad. I would suggest orange or red in the helmet, probably the former as model might look top heavy otherwise, but take off the helm and use it for a devestator model.
I'd say nice work. Good attention to detail. Nice lining. If it's inked, I can't tell. Good detail on the base and weapon in particular. Better than most.
